Threats and Benefits



Currently let's discover the potential dangers and benefits related to customized lens substitute surgical treatment. This treatment offers countless advantages, yet it's important to be aware of the prospective risks too. Here are the key things you require to know:

Advantages:
- Boosted vision: Custom-made lens substitute surgical procedure can considerably enhance your vision, permitting you to see even more plainly and strongly.
- Minimized dependancy on glasses or contact lenses: With custom lenses, numerous individuals experience minimized dependence on corrective glasses.
- Long-lasting outcomes: The results of customized lens replacement surgical treatment are normally irreversible, providing long-term visual renovation.

Threats:
- Infection: Similar to any type of procedure, there's a small risk of infection, although this is uncommon.
- Glow or halos: Some clients may experience temporary visual disruptions, such as glare or halos around lights, which typically decrease with time.
- Retinal detachment: Although exceptionally uncommon, there's a mild threat of retinal detachment following customized lens replacement surgery.

It is very important to talk about these threats and benefits with your ophthalmologist to figure out if custom-made lens replacement surgical procedure is the ideal option for you.

Readying for Surgical treatment



To prepare for customized lens replacement surgical treatment, you need to follow your eye doctor's directions and make necessary arrangements. Your ophthalmologist will certainly offer you with details guidelines to make sure a smooth and effective surgery. It is necessary to meticulously follow these directions to reduce any kind of potential dangers and problems.

This may include staying clear of certain medications or dietary supplements that could disrupt the surgical treatment, along with stopping the use of call lenses prior to the procedure. Furthermore, you may be needed to undertake pre-operative testing to examine your eye health and wellness and determine the suitable lens substitute choices for your requirements.

It's also crucial to make necessary plans for transport to and from the medical center, as you may not have the ability to drive quickly after the procedure. By diligently following your ophthalmologist's guidelines and making the essential prep work, you can help guarantee a positive surgical experience and optimal results.
